Instagram debuts a new way to share personalized Reels feeds
The feature is available in both one-on-one DMs or group chats.

Instagram has introduced a fun new feature called Instagram Blend that makes watching Reels with friends even more enjoyable.
Think of it like a personalized video playlist that you create with your friends or family inside a group chat.
Instead of scrolling through Reels by yourself, Blend lets you share and enjoy a custom feed of videos picked based on what you and your friends like. The head of Instagram, Adam Mosseri, officially announced the Blend features in a Reel.
The idea is similar to Spotify Blend, where your favorite songs mix with a friend’s to create one shared playlist. With Instagram Blend, the shared content is Reels.
The feature is available in one-on-one DMs or group chats, making it a private and interactive way to explore videos together.
Creating a Blend is simple. Inside a chat, tap the Blend icon near the top right, next to the call button, and invite others in that chat to join.
Once someone accepts, the Blend begins. You’ll then see a refreshed selection of Reels every day, showing videos that your friends are into, even ones that wouldn’t normally appear in your feed.
This feature builds on Instagram’s earlier update, a Reels tab that shows videos your friends liked or commented on.
While that feature is public, Blend is more private and personal. Both are designed to help you discover new videos and creators through your friends’ activity.
For now, Instagram Blend isn’t available to everyone just yet.
You might need to update your app from the App Store or Google Play to see the Blend icon in your chats. (Via: TechCrunch)
Even then, it may not be active right away. But once it is, you and your group can scroll through a fresh, daily selection of Reels handpicked by your shared interests.
